  • How is the weather in Beckley?

    Beckley has cool winters with temperatures typically between 24–44°F (-4–7°C), and warm, humid summers that often reach 62–81°F (17–27°C). Rain can be frequent, so bringing a light jacket and umbrella is recommended year-round.

  • What is Beckley known for?

    Beckley is known for its coal mining heritage, Appalachian traditions, and welcoming small-town atmosphere. The city frequently draws visitors interested in local history, outdoor recreation, and arts events.

  • What are the best foods to try in Beckley?

    Beckley’s food scene frequently highlights Appalachian comfort foods such as cornbread, soup beans, and fried green tomatoes, along with locally made desserts. Barbecue dishes and family-owned diners have flavors tied to the area’s heritage.
